summaryrefslogtreecommitdiff
path: root/multimedia/libdv
diff options
context:
space:
mode:
authorwiz <wiz>2004-11-28 14:34:28 +0000
committerwiz <wiz>2004-11-28 14:34:28 +0000
commit6a0197a8d32b5548970c0b8f6cbad60cfdab480e (patch)
tree23aa0ceb7929ffb6a141552a99de706d7ff31413 /multimedia/libdv
parent7b565163d42b749222dca0b5eead906dceaab67f (diff)
downloadpkgsrc-6a0197a8d32b5548970c0b8f6cbad60cfdab480e.tar.gz
libdv.so uses pthread functions directly, so include pthread.bl3.mk
and fix libdv.so link line so that it links against libpthread.
Diffstat (limited to 'multimedia/libdv')
-rw-r--r--multimedia/libdv/Makefile4
-rw-r--r--multimedia/libdv/distinfo3
-rw-r--r--multimedia/libdv/patches/patch-aa13
3 files changed, 18 insertions, 2 deletions
diff --git a/multimedia/libdv/Makefile b/multimedia/libdv/Makefile
index 1161e575a9f..4ccf0d60812 100644
--- a/multimedia/libdv/Makefile
+++ b/multimedia/libdv/Makefile
@@ -1,6 +1,7 @@
-# $NetBSD: Makefile,v 1.5 2004/11/25 14:52:20 adam Exp $
+# $NetBSD: Makefile,v 1.6 2004/11/28 14:34:28 wiz Exp $
DISTNAME= libdv-0.103
+PKGREVISION= 1
CATEGORIES= multimedia
MASTER_SITES= ${MASTER_SITE_SOURCEFORGE:=libdv/}
@@ -31,4 +32,5 @@ CONFIGURE_ARGS+= --disable-asm
.include "../../devel/popt/buildlink3.mk"
.include "../../x11/gtk/buildlink3.mk"
.include "../../mk/ossaudio.buildlink3.mk"
+.include "../../mk/pthread.buildlink3.mk"
.include "../../mk/bsd.pkg.mk"
diff --git a/multimedia/libdv/distinfo b/multimedia/libdv/distinfo
index 9ba85b90e79..21a3ae8fb0e 100644
--- a/multimedia/libdv/distinfo
+++ b/multimedia/libdv/distinfo
@@ -1,4 +1,5 @@
-$NetBSD: distinfo,v 1.2 2004/11/25 14:52:20 adam Exp $
+$NetBSD: distinfo,v 1.3 2004/11/28 14:34:28 wiz Exp $
SHA1 (libdv-0.103.tar.gz) = 12a91fb92bd6f876b69566ea2c7e2fc2611b4cf1
Size (libdv-0.103.tar.gz) = 529106 bytes
+SHA1 (patch-aa) = 6910450f2c93ac4989e8c132368d208ddd65cf0d
diff --git a/multimedia/libdv/patches/patch-aa b/multimedia/libdv/patches/patch-aa
new file mode 100644
index 00000000000..dc3a7e5ef44
--- /dev/null
+++ b/multimedia/libdv/patches/patch-aa
@@ -0,0 +1,13 @@
+$NetBSD: patch-aa,v 1.1 2004/11/28 14:34:28 wiz Exp $
+
+--- libdv/Makefile.in.orig 2004-07-14 17:41:22.000000000 +0200
++++ libdv/Makefile.in
+@@ -55,7 +55,7 @@ CONFIG_CLEAN_FILES =
+ am__installdirs = "$(DESTDIR)$(libdir)" "$(DESTDIR)$(pkgincludedir)"
+ libLTLIBRARIES_INSTALL = $(INSTALL)
+ LTLIBRARIES = $(lib_LTLIBRARIES)
+-libdv_la_LIBADD =
++libdv_la_LIBADD = $(PTHREAD_LIBS)
+ am__libdv_la_SOURCES_DIST = dv.c dct.c idct_248.c weighting.c quant.c \
+ vlc.c place.c parse.c bitstream.c YUY2.c YV12.c rgb.c audio.c \
+ util.c encode.c headers.c enc_input.c enc_audio_input.c \